What does an IBM financial analyst intern do?

An IBM Financial Analyst Intern supports financial planning, analysis, and reporting activities within IBM. Their responsibilities often include assisting with budgeting, forecasting, variance analysis, and preparing financial reports. Interns typically work with large datasets using tools like Excel and may also gain exposure to IBM's financial systems and processes. Through this role, interns develop analytical, communication, and problem-solving skills while learning about the financial operations of a global technology company.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as an IBM financial analyst intern, and why are they important?

To thrive as an IBM Financial Analyst Intern, you need strong analytical abilities, a solid grounding in finance or accounting, and progress toward a relevant degree such as finance, business, or economics. Familiarity with Excel, financial modeling software, and data visualization tools like Tableau is typically expected, along with the ability to learn IBM-specific systems. Attention to detail, effective communication, and a collaborative mindset are vital soft skills for excelling in this environment. These skills and qualities are essential to provide accurate financial insights, support business decisions, and drive team success within a dynamic corporate setting.
